OverviewThis book explains the electrical power systems for non-electrical engineers and includes topics like electrical energy systems, electrical power systems structure, single-phase AC circuit fundamentals and three-phase systems, power system modeling, power system representation, power system operation, power flow analysis, economic operation of power systems, power system fault analysis, power system protection fundamentals, and so forth. Examples have been provided to clarify the description, and review questions are provided at the end of each chapter. Features: Provides a simplified description of fundamentals of electrical energy systems and structure of electrical power systems for non-electrical engineers. Gives a detailed description of AC circuit fundamentals and three-phase systems. Describes power system modeling and power system representation. Covers power system operation, power flow analysis, and fundamentals of economic operation of power systems. Discusses power system fault analysis and fundamentals of power system protection with examples, and also includes renewable energy systems. This book has been aimed at senior undergraduate and graduate students of non-electrical engineering background. Future of Electrical EnergyReviewsAuthor InformationDr. Anup Tripathi completed his Bachelor's degree in Mining Engineering with first division from the Indian Institute of Technology (ISM) Dhanbad, India, in 2000. He subsequently pursued his Master's degree in Mining Engineering from the Indian Institute of Technology, Kharagpur, India, from 2000 to 2002. He was the Department topper in MTech program, and he was also among the best eight graduate students of IIT Kharagpur selected from all departments to complete his Master's degree project from Germany. He subsequently completed his PhD degree in Mining Engineering with specialization in the area of mine electrical and power systems engineering from the University of Kentucky, Lexington, USA in 2007. Dr. Anup Tripathi is presently working as a faculty of Mining Engineering at the National Institute of Technology Karnataka, Surathkal, India. His research interests include mine electrical and power systems engineering, renewable energy systems and environmental pollution control, mining systems optimization, and surface mining and reclamation.
